How Much Does Window Repair Cost?

The national average cost for window repair is $300 (per window). Most homeowners pay between $100 and $600, depending on the scope of work, your location, and other factors.

Window repair services fix broken glass, failed seals, damaged frames, faulty hardware, and weatherstripping to restore window function and efficiency.

What Affects Window Repair Cost?

  • Type of repair needed
  • Window size and type
  • Glass type for replacement
  • Frame material
  • Accessibility (upper floors)
  • Number of windows needing repair

Repairs ($100-$600) make sense for newer windows with isolated issues. If windows are over 20 years old or have multiple problems, replacement ($300-$1,000) is more cost-effective long-term.

Yes, defogging services ($100-$200 per window) can sometimes fix failed seals. However, the thermal efficiency is already compromised. If multiple windows are fogged, replacement is usually better value.

Vinyl windows: 20-40 years. Wood windows: 30-50+ years with maintenance. Fiberglass: 40-50 years. Aluminum: 20-25 years. Quality of installation significantly affects lifespan.
